Tempered safety glass: We heat-treat panels so they shatter into small, blunt pieces rather than sharp shards if broken, meeting code requirements for doors and low openings.
Custom shower enclosures: Our team measures each opening on-site and fabricates panels to match, avoiding the gaps that come with stock-sized doors.
Glass tabletops and display pieces: We cut and polish edges to the exact shape and thickness a client specifies, whether for a dining set or a retail case.
Bevelled mirror glass: Stocked and custom-cut mirror pieces, including imported Italian bevelled options, are finished to match any frame or wall design.
Same-day repair service: Most cracked or broken window panes are cut, fitted, and installed on-site within the same day, cutting down on the wait typical of factory-only suppliers.
